What kinds of functions can be integrated using partial fraction decomposition? Choose the correct answer below

Mathematics
1 answer:
zaharov [31]3 years ago
4 0

Answer:

B. Rational functions

Step-by-step explanation:

The partial fraction decomposition is used for functions there are described by fractions, and for which the substitution method is not possible. These are rational functions, in which both the numerator and the denominator are polynomials.

So the correct answer is:

B. Rational functions

the fastest elevators in the Burj Khalifa can travel 330 feet in just 10 seconds how far does the elevator travel in 11 seconds
iVinArrow [24]

Answer:

363 feet

Step-by-step explanation:

330 ft / 10 seconds = 33 ft per second

33 * 11 seconds = 363 feet
